Ready to Work reports 3,200 job placements and proposes options to boost 90-in-90 metric; Council grills reimbursement design City staff reported 3,200 Ready to Work placements, a projected $250.8M program fund through 2030, and proposed three models to raise 90% placements-in-90-days. Council questioned low wage gains from incumbent-worker reimbursements and asked for updated ROI and stricter accountability.
